Goods Train Kills 20 Reindeer
A goods train travelling at night killed at least 20 reindeer in Saltfjellet on the route between Bolna and Lønsdalen, according the Rana newspaper, when it collided with a herd of at least 100 reindeer. Regarding reindeer locations, A research project on wild reindeer in Norway is to use GPS satellite navigation to track wild reindeer movements in their range in Southern Norway - a wild population that has been considered at risk from human activity for several years.
